Proposal

-T1 sycamore - Reduce branches on the side of the tree, which overhangs the neighbouring property, by removing the branches to give clearance to the neighbouring roof and chimneys of 2 metres. -T2 Scots pine - Fell.

About tree works applications

Applications for works to trees cover protected trees: consent under a tree preservation order, or six weeks notice for trees in a conservation area. More in our guide to planning application types.
